Application for graduation

All students expected to graduate must complete out a form by the end of January of the year intended to graduate. The list is reviewed by the registrar and advisor to make the students has completed all course work.

Correspondence Study

The student is responsible working at his/her own pace. Each student is responsible for turning in their work according to the facilitator’s syllabus. The courses must be completed in the semester in which it is offered. All work must be turned in one week before the final exam, in order to take the final exam. If your work is not turned in one week before, you will be dropped a letter grade. In Class Study
The student is expected to attend class regularly and turn in all assigned homework on time. You have three excused absences, beyond that you must get approval from the Dean for extreme emergencies only.


Dismissal Criteria
1. If you have more than three unexcused absences from the class you will be dropped or withdrawn from the class; and will have to re-take the class.
2. If all homework is not turned in before the final exam, you will drop a letter grade. But if the work in not turned in two weeks after final exam it will result in a failing grade.
3. If you miss the final exam, you will be given a make-up day and time, failure to make the date scheduled will result in a failing grade.



Withdrawal from class
A student enrolled in a class has the privilege to withdraw from it after (3) three weeks. In order to have the (w) removed the student must re-take the class whenever it is offered. If you need to withdraw please see you Academic Advisor or Registrar.





Grading System
At the close of each semester each facilitator reports to the registrar the grades of each student. The grades are permanent. Grade with the corresponding numerical value and quality pints are awarded as follows: Grade Quality Points Numerical Value

A 4.0 96-100
A- 3.7 90-95
B+ 3.3 87-89
B 3.0 83-86
B- 2.7 80-82
C+ 2.3 77-79
C- 2.0 73-76
C 1.7 70-72
D+ 1.3 67-69
D 1.0 63-66
F 0.0 60-62

The grade “NG” (no grade) may be assigned to courses continuing beyond a semester.

If you do not successfully pass the class you may retake it, and the higher grade will be used.

Regular Sessions
The academic year includes two semesters of fifteen (15) weeks.
Summer Session
The rules and policies regarding summer session are the same as the regular session except for the semester is shortened to ten (10) weeks.
